Attendees: Department heads, convened by T. Wendrake.

The renewal of our commercial coverage with Aldgrove Mutual was reviewed. Premiums rise eight percent, driven by expanded liability terms for the Corbyn Mills facility. Finance confirmed the increase fits within the approved budget envelope. Action: department heads to confirm asset schedules by month-end so the binder can be executed. Claims history was noted as favourable, which supported negotiating leverage. A confidential note on related business plans follows below.

board note of hafop-tagug: Headcount on the Holion team goes from 27 to 94 by the end of February. Gross margin on Holion came in at 45 percent against a plan of 65 percent.

## Changelog — Quillbase Wiki v4.2

Rolled out role-based access control across all spaces. Viewer, Editor, and Steward roles now replace the old everyone-can-edit free-for-all. Legacy share links got migrated to Viewer scope by default, and space admins can no longer grant Steward without a second approver. Audit log entries now capture role changes with before/after values. Heads-up for security review: the migration script runs once and is irreversible. Any exceptions to the new role matrix need explicit approval from the feature owner.

signatory, yahog-badug: Quenix Ulaael

Welcome aboard! Nightshift is our scheduler for nightly data backfills — it kicks off around 02:00 and works through the queue in priority order. You'll mostly interact with it via the Nightshift dashboard; avoid editing cron entries directly. Failed jobs auto-retry twice before paging. If you get stuck, email the scheduler maintainers at the address below.

alerts address for kafof-bagag: kasael@olvarqdyn.corp

**FAQ: FixtureForge (Release Manager)**

Q: Does FixtureForge generate prod-safe test data?

A: Yes. All factories emit synthetic records tagged `ff_synthetic`; the Clearline sweeper purges them nightly. Never point FixtureForge at the live Harwick cluster — use the mirror. Release builds must pin the factory schema version in the manifest. To seed the mirror's admin account before a release run, use the recovery passphrase below.

strongbox words: oliael-gilax-lamael